summ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orAndrew Tridgell <tridge@samba.org>2010-11-30 13:24:01 +1100
committerAndrew Tridgell <tridge@samba.org>2010-12-01 11:03:25 +1100
commit062378c1b4ba4f199cee6d4368e87f1e0ba820a6 (patch)
tree78e6ca9897b02079a70b903599f06b6f8b81640d
parent7526171ce596daf008798bd2ab63bb57c08b184a (diff)
downloadsamba-062378c1b4ba4f199cee6d4368e87f1e0ba820a6.tar.gz
samba-062378c1b4ba4f199cee6d4368e87f1e0ba820a6.tar.bz2
samba-062378c1b4ba4f199cee6d4368e87f1e0ba820a6.zip
s4-provision: fixed check for missing msDS-SupportedEncryptionTypes
thanks to Jelmer for spotting this
-rw-r--r--source4/scripting/python/samba/provision/__init__.py5
1 files changed, 2 insertions, 3 deletions
diff --git a/source4/scripting/python/samba/provision/__init__.py b/source4/scripting/python/samba/provision/__init__.py
index e184ad8340..7f1969924a 100644
--- a/source4/scripting/python/samba/provision/__init__.py
+++ b/source4/scripting/python/samba/provision/__init__.py
@@ -1642,10 +1642,9 @@ def provision(setup_dir, logger, session_info, credentials, smbconf=None,
name="msDS-SupportedEncryptionTypes")
samdb.modify(msg)
except ldb.LdbError, (enum, estr):
- if enum == ldb.ERR_NO_SUCH_ATTRIBUTE:
+ if enum != ldb.ERR_NO_SUCH_ATTRIBUTE:
# It might be that this attribute does not exist in this schema
- pass
- raise
+ raise
if serverrole == "domain controller":
secretsdb_setup_dns(secrets_ldb, setup_path, names,